Verified Castillo de la Zuda

Borja, Zaragoza, Spain, Spain


Castillo de la Zuda is a Muslim-origin fortress atop a hill overlooking Borja in Zaragoza province, Aragon, Spain, with a rectangular layout adapting to the terrain and dominating the village below.

Controlled by the Banu Qasi during the Islamic invasion, it was conquered by Alfonso I of Aragon in 1124, briefly governed under Navarrese protection, then returned to Aragon after Templar handover, serving as a key stronghold against Castile and Navarre through centuries of sieges and ownership shifts including unionists in 1288 and Castilians in 1362.

Passing to private lords like Beltrán Duguesclin before reverting to royal hands in 1443, it saw fortification dismantling under Philip II, leaving evocative ruins designated a Bien de Interés Cultural since 2006 amid Borja's historic core.
